Kingsway Financial Services reported a net income of $0.9 million for Q1 2021, compared to a net loss of $0.4 million in Q1 2020. Non-GAAP adjusted income rose to $4.3 million, aided by $2.5 million from PPP loan forgiveness. Extended Warranty operating income surged to $5.3 million, with total revenue increasing 66% to $18.6 million, largely due to PWI's first full-quarter results post-acquisition. Leased Real Estate operating income also improved to $1.3 million, driven by final legal settlements. Overall, the financials reflect a strong rebound and effective management during uncertain conditions.

Kingsway Financial Services (KFS) reported significant growth in its Extended Warranty segment for the year ended December 31, 2020, with operating income up by 35% and non-GAAP adjusted EBITDA increasing 27%. The acquisition of PWI Holdings contributed to these improvements, leading to a cash flow of $1.7 million. Despite a GAAP net loss of ($5.4 million), the company showed a positive trend in adjusted income. However, the ongoing impact of COVID-19 has affected sales and could lead to future financial uncertainties.
Kingsway Financial Services Inc. (KFS) announced the completion of its acquisition of PWI Holdings, Inc. This strategic move enhances Kingsway's position in the vehicle service contract and extended warranty market. For the year ending September 30, 2020, PWI reported $4.2 million in GAAP income before taxes and $6.6 million in Non-GAAP EBITDA. The acquisition is expected to be accretive, despite anticipated expense increases. The acquisition was financed through a $25.7 million loan from CIBC Bank and cash reserves.
Kingsway Financial Services Inc. (KFS) reported improved operating results for the nine months ended September 30, 2020, with net cash from operations rising to $0.4 million from near zero in 2019. The GAAP net loss for Q3 2020 was $1.1 million, a reduction from $4.0 million a year prior. The company signed a definitive agreement to acquire PWI Holdings for $24.5 million, expected to close by year-end pending regulatory approvals. Extended Warranty revenues fell 7.0% to $12.0 million, influenced by COVID-19 impacts. The pandemic posed challenges, including reduced consumer spending and potential impairment risks.
Kingsway Financial Services Inc. (KFS) announced an agreement to acquire PWI Holdings, Inc. for $24.5 million, pending regulatory approvals. PWI is a leader in vehicle service contracts and extended warranties, operating nationwide through automobile dealers. Kingsway President J.T. Fitzgerald expressed optimism about PWI's potential to enhance their portfolio of warranty holdings. The acquisition is to be funded via a mix of cash and third-party financing, with expected closure by the end of the year, subject to customary conditions.
Kingsway Financial Services Inc. (KFS) announced its quarterly results for Q2 2020, reporting an operating income near breakeven compared to a loss of $0.8 million in Q2 2019. The GAAP net loss widened to $1.4 million from $0.4 million year-over-year. However, the non-GAAP adjusted loss improved to $0.5 million from $1.8 million, aided by better performance in the Extended Warranty segment and cost-cutting measures. Extended Warranty service fee income fell by 11.9% to $10.4 million, primarily due to the loss of a major customer amid COVID-19's impact on operations.

Kingsway Financial Services Inc. (NYSE: KFS) announced that it received a notice from the NYSE on July 20, 2020, indicating its removal from the late filers' list. This follows the filing of its Annual Report on Form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2019, on July 10, 2020, and the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the period ended March 31, 2020, on July 17, 2020. The company's compliance with financial reporting obligations enables it to improve its standing on the NYSE.
Kingsway Financial Services Inc. (KFS) announced on July 16, 2020, that the New York Stock Exchange has accepted its business plan to regain compliance with listing standards due to previous non-compliance regarding market capitalization and stockholders' equity, both below $50 million. The NYSE granted Kingsway until December 26, 2021, to meet compliance requirements. The company's stock will remain listed during this period, subject to ongoing monitoring. CEO John T. Fitzgerald expressed optimism about their organizational strategy aimed at delivering shareholder value.
